I recently launched a SaaS app called Zencastr (http://zencastr.com). At the time of launch I didn't own zencaster.com. I have since bought it but now am wondering if it is worth switching over.
It would be a significant amount of work to change everything. I'd have to go through all my copy, get new email accounts set up, change any references in the code, get another ssl certificate, try and get the corresponding social accounts, reprint promotional material/banners/cards used for events etc.
I redirect zencaster.com to zencastr.com so I don't lose any traffic that way. I guess I am wondering if it will be more professional and give more confidence to potential customers? What would you do? Is it worth it to invest the time to switch and risk confusing people in the process?
